Identity Check (KYC) and Profile Safety

The “Know Your Customer” (KYC) system is a key component of fraud protection, often mistaken as mere red tape. When you verify your identity by uploading a copy of your passport and a utility bill, you are triggering powerful protective measures. This step ensures you are of legal age and who you assert to be, preventing identity theft and fraudulent account creation. It also builds a safe link between your identity and your account, making it extremely difficult for unauthorised individuals to obtain your winnings or change your details. Together with strong password policies and the encouragement of two-factor authentication (2FA), KYC creates a complete account security environment. It makes sure that access to your 40 Burning Hot Slot gameplay and funds is limited solely to you.

Protected Payment Methods and Financial Monitoring

The monetary layer of fraud prevention is just as robust. UKGC-licensed casinos are required to offer payment methods that incorporate their own strong security measures. Options like debit cards, direct bank transfers, and recognized e-wallets like PayPal or Skrill add extra verification steps. Moreover, operators must segregate player funds from their operational accounts. This means your deposit for playing 40 Burning Hot Slot is held in a separate, protected account, ensuring it is always ready for withdrawal. Crucially, operators employ complex anti-money laundering (AML) software that monitors transaction patterns for suspicious activity, such as unusually large deposits or rapid withdrawal attempts. This protects the financial system and, by extension, flags possibly compromised player accounts for their own safety.

Licensing requirements and Operator Screening: The First Gatekeeper

Before a single spin on 40 Burning Hot Slot can be made available, the operator goes through a vetting process of exceptional depth. The UKGC examines the company’s ownership structure, financial history, and the personal suitability of its key personnel. This includes background checks to prevent criminal involvement. Additionally, the operator must demonstrate robust policies for anti-money laundering (AML), customer interaction, and social responsibility. The licence itself is conditional on continuous adherence to these policies. For players, this means the platform hosting the game has been pre-vetted for integrity. It changes the licensing badge from a mere logo into a symbol of a comprehensive operational audit. The UK Gambling Commission’s Rigorous Role

The primary and most essential line of defence for any UK player is the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). This is no passive body; it is a dynamic, sanction-focused body with substantial power. Any casino offering 40 Burning Hot Slot to UK residents must hold a valid UKGC licence, a credential that is not easily secured. The Commission mandates strict standards for operator integrity, financial stability, and player protection protocols. They conduct detailed audits and have the authority to issue unlimited fines, suspend licences, or pursue criminal prosecution against operators who breach their rules. This creates a high-threshold environment where only legitimate, rule-following firms can operate, effectively filtering out rogue entities before they can even access the market. The UKGC’s role is the cornerstone that makes all subsequent fraud prevention measures viable and enforceable.

Security Measures: Encryption and RNG Auditing

Once the legal structure is implemented, technical safeguards create the digital fortress safeguarding your gameplay. Reputable operators employ 128-bit or higher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ption, the equivalent level used by major banks. This technology secures all data exchanged between your device and the casino’s servers, leaving personal details and financial transactions indecipherable to any third party. For the game itself, the Random Number Generator (RNG) in 40 Burning Hot Slot is essential. UKGC-licensed casinos must have their games’ RNGs verified by third parties by approved testing houses like eCOGRA or iTech Labs. These audits validate the game’s outcomes are entirely unpredictable, fair, and unpredictable, eradicating any chance of the game being tampered with for or against the player. This dual layer of encryption and certification ensures both transactional security and game integrity.

The Significance of Independent RNG Audits

The specific role of independent RNG audits cannot be underestimated. These are not performed by the game provider or the casino, but by unbiased, UKGC-recognised laboratories. The auditors test thousands, if not many millions, of game rounds to examine statistically the output, testing for predictability or bias. For a game like 40 Burning Hot Slot, they check the frequency of gov.uk winning combinations and the distribution of bonus triggers corresponds to the published theoretical metrics. This process provides the scientific proof of fairness that forms the basis of player trust. It is a clear safeguard that stops the operator or software provider from tampering with the game’s core mechanics, making fraud through software manipulation practically impossible in the regulated UK space.
